Description
This plugin shows your Mailchimp lists activity, right in your WordPress dashboard.
Mailchimp lists activity
Once activated, it will show a new dashboard widget containing a bar-graph or line-graph (screenshots) showing day-to-day changes to your Mailchimp lists. You can choose to view relative activity (daily subscribes vs. unsubscribes) or a line graph visualizing your total list sizes.
Requirements
This plugin has the following requirements.
- The Mailchimp for WordPress plugin (3.0 or higher).
- PHP 5.3 or higher.

Installation
Mailchimp Activity
Since this plugin depends on the Mailchimp for WordPress plugin, you will need to install that first.
Also, please make sure that your webserver is running PHP 5.3 or higher.
Installing the plugin
- In your WordPress admin panel, go to Plugins > New Plugin, search for Mailchimp Activity and click “Install now“
- Alternatively, download the plugin files manually and upload the contents of
mailchimp-activity.zipto your plugins directory, which usually is/wp-content/plugins/. - Activate the plugin
- Make sure your API key is set.
- You should now see a new widget on your dashboard. Enjoy!
Frequently Asked Questions
Which user roles can see the activity widget?
By default, the widget will only be shown to users with manage_options capability (administrators).
This behaviour can be customized using the mc4wp_activity_capability filter.
// Show Mailchimp Activity widget to editor role & up.
add_filter( 'mc4wp_activity_capability', function( $capability ) {
return 'edit_posts';
});
I’ve activated Mailchimp Activity – but it does nothing
This usually comes down to any (or multiple) of the following reasons.
- No API key is set in Mailchimp for WP > Mailchimp.
- You’re running an older version of Mailchimp for WordPress, version 3.0 or higher is required.
- Your server is running a very outdated version of PHP. Mailchimp Activity requires at least PHP 5.3 or higher.
- If you see the widget but it’s stuck at “loading..”, there should be a JavaScript error in your browser console telling us what exactly went wrong.
